the front does not rub due to regular bump stops that you can buy at your local autozone....on the rear its 5 inch blocks had to flip the springs installed bump stop blocks that came with the kit and removed one of the lower rated springs on each side then installed a thicker more weight rated one off a wrecked srt10 i found to get parts off of outta junk yard. my coils and shocks are mcgaughys but i dont think they sale the 3-5 anymore think they sale the 4-6 which will not work oh and i also had to have the exhaust reworked for clearance....took forever to get right and ended up with almost 2k in by the time i got it right with no issues. would i do it again????????
